Moreau et al developed a scoring system for the immunocytochemical staining pattern of B lymphocytes. This can help distinguish ch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L) from other B-cell lymphoproliferative disorders.
Patients selection: B-cell lymphoproliferative disorder
Immunostains performed:
(1) monoclonal surface immunoglobulins
(2) CD5
(3) CD23
(4) FMC7
(5) CD22 or CD79b
Marker |
Staining Reaction |
Points |
surface immunoglobulins |
strong |
0 |
|
weak |
1 |
CD5 |
negative |
0 |
|
positive |
1 |
CD23 |
negative |
0 |
|
positive |
1 |
FMC7 |
positive |
0 |
|
negative |
1 |
CD22 or CD79b |
weak |
0 |
|
strong |
1 |
total score =
= SUM(points for all 5 immunostains)
Interpretation:
• minimum score: 0
• maximum score: 5
Total Score |
Interpretation |
0 to 2 |
other B-cell |
3 |
indeterminate |
4 or 5 |
CLL |
